WHY


While assisting over 500 students in the Makerspace, I identified a substantial need to improve the surface quality of their 3D-printed projects.

I aimed to build low cost DIY acetone smoothing chamber for 3D print surface refining purpose.

Acetone vapor provide a glossy finish to ABS materials. However, these devices were priced at over $8000. Consequently, the decision was made to engineer similar chambers for under $200 using 3D printed structure, Arduino, a fan, and acetone. The equipment utilizes a 3D column structure to vaporize acetone within the chamber efficiently, smoothing the surface of 3D- printed materials.



 

How


Constructing a machine purely from my ideas was followed by significant troubleshooting to refine and perfect the design.



I constructed a vaporizer using stick filters made from 3D printing, designed to channel acetone over the wide surface area of cylinders.


 

What

Presenting an Acetone Sauna at the Maker's Night competition.

The design includes a fan, timer, and switch, all functionally integrated through Arduino.
